Manufactura industrial
Internet industrial de las cosas | Materiales industriales | Mantenimiento y reparación de equipos | Programación industrial |
home  MfgRobots >> Manufactura industrial >  >> Manufacturing Technology >> Proceso de manufactura

Radio FM simple

Componentes y suministros

módulo de radio fm rda5807
× 1
SparkFun Arduino Pro Mini 328 - 3.3V / 8MHz
× 1
nokia 5110 display
× 1
18650 batería de iones de litio
× 1
caja de batería 18650
× 1
Cargador de batería de iones de litio USB Adafruit
× 1
amplificador de audio
× 1
Foto resistor
× 1
Transistor de uso general NPN
× 1
Resistencia de 100 ohmios
× 1
Resistencia de 10k ohmios
× 2
resistencia 300k
× 1
Resistencia 1M ohm
× 1
Codificador rotatorio con pulsador
× 1
altavoces de carga
× 1

Herramientas y máquinas necesarias

Soldador (genérico)

Aplicaciones y servicios en línea

Arduino IDE

Acerca de este proyecto

Breve descripción

Este proyecto trata sobre la construcción de una radio FM simple controlada por Arduino. Navegando por Internet, me he encontrado con un gran módulo de radio FM, RDA5807 que admite la recepción de señales RDS. He pensado que es una buena idea jugar con este módulo y construir mi propia radio FM que puede tener funciones personalizadas. Además, la radio puede alimentarse con una batería recargable de iones de litio y estar equipada con un interesante cargador USB.

La pantalla del Nokia 5110, creo, es una buena opción para la radio porque es bien legible, fácil de usar, personalizable y tiene requisitos de bajo consumo que ayudan a aumentar la duración de la batería.

Las características clave de este proyecto son:

  • La batería de iones de litio 18650 con cargador USB se utiliza para alimentar la radio.
  • Se utiliza una pantalla gráfica Nokia 5110 que permite crear una interfaz de usuario amigable (no en el caso).
  • La lista de 4 estaciones anteriores se implementa para simplificar la navegación entre las estaciones.
  • La información de RDS (nombre de la estación) se muestra en la parte inferior de la pantalla.
  • La luz de fondo de la pantalla se ajusta automáticamente.

El RDA5807 es un módulo de radio autosuficiente. Implementa fuente de poder de 3.3V. Para simplificar el proyecto, el controlador Arduino pro mini 3.3V se utiliza para controlar el módulo de radio. El regulador de voltaje interno garantiza el voltaje correcto en el módulo de radio y la pantalla. Para que el volumen sea aceptable, se implementa el amplificador de audio simple. La batería de iones de litio alimenta el amplificador directamente, sin ningún regulador.

La biblioteca gráfica U8GLIB se utiliza para mostrar la información en la pantalla de Nokia. Esta biblioteca es rápida, confiable, expandible y muy conveniente para muchas pantallas en blanco y negro. He agregado una nueva fuente cirílica a la biblioteca, así que seleccione la fuente que tiene en el boceto.

Cómo controlar la radio

La radio está controlada por codificador rotatorio. Hay dos modos que el sintonizador puede ejecutar:modo automático y modo manual. Por defecto, se utiliza el modo automático. En este modo, el módulo de radio busca las estaciones hacia arriba o hacia abajo cuando gira el codificador hacia adelante o hacia atrás. La emisora ​​cambia a la siguiente con buen nivel de señal. Puede establecer la frecuencia cambiando al modo manual. Simplemente presione el codificador una vez para cambiar entre los modos.

La lista de las últimas 4 estaciones se guarda en la EEPROM de Arduino cada vez que cambia de estación. Para salvar la vida útil de la EEPROM, se invoca el procedimiento de guardado en un minuto después de que se haya cambiado la estación. Para que pueda buscar libremente la emisora ​​favorita sin guardar nada en la EEPROM.

Para enumerar las últimas 4 estaciones, presione el codificador durante mucho tiempo (aproximadamente 2 segundos). Luego, puede girar el codificador para seleccionar la estación de la lista. Para cambiar a la estación, presione el codificador.

Conclusión

El módulo de radio RDA5807 es el gran receptor de radio FM que tiene bibliotecas muy convenientes e implementa características interesantes. Necesita una antena lo suficientemente larga en el caso de una gran distancia de la estación de radio. La calidad del sonido es aceptable. Puede utilizar un mejor amplificador de audio, pero el amplificador más potente puede acortar la duración de la batería.

Código

El código fuente de la radio FM
Hay dos versiones en el repositorio:completa y ligera (sin control de retroiluminación y el historial de la estación). La versión completa se ha probado en hardware, la versión lite se ha creado a partir del código fuente, no se han realizado pruebas. Https://github.com/sfrwmaker/fm_radio_rda5807

Esquemas


Proceso de manufactura

  1. Divisor de voltaje
  2. Batería de patatas
  3. Circuitos de radio
  4. Construcción de la batería
  5. Clasificaciones de la batería
  6. Resonancia en serie simple
  7. Radio
  8. Batería
  9. Robot Pi simple
  10. ¿Qué es una batería de grafeno? [Una descripción general simple]
  11. Reloj de palabras simple (Arduino)